一.ORM简介 1.ORM概念 对象关系映射(Object Relational Mapping,简称ORM)。 简单的说,ORM是通过使用描述对象和数据库之间映射的元数据,将程序中的对象自动持久化到关系数据库中。 ORM在业务逻辑层和数据库层之间充当了桥梁的作用。 咱们通过一张图来介绍一下数据库与 ...
分类:
其他好文 时间:
2019-07-07 12:26:11
阅读次数:
86
Django之ORM 对象关系映射(Object Relational Mapping,简称ORM)模式是一种为了解决面向对象与关系数据库存在的互不匹配的现象的技术。在业务逻辑层和数据库层之间充当了桥梁的作用. Django项目使用MySQL数据库 在Django项目的settings.py文件中,... ...
分类:
其他好文 时间:
2019-07-07 09:21:50
阅读次数:
91
课程介绍:2019Java单体应用包含IDEA,Maven构建应用,三层架构 + MVC,Bootstrap,Spring等技术知识点├─软件├─第01天(14集)│ 005.第01章-使用 Intellij IDEA-第一个 IDEA 应用程序.mp4│ 006.小知识-使用 Markdown 记 ...
分类:
编程语言 时间:
2019-07-02 10:55:54
阅读次数:
186
<注意! 本源码为我本人所写,可能有点烂。仅供学习使用,请勿进行商业用途~!> <本源码永久归于MineLSG 及 Aircoinst_慈 所拥有> 使用方法:直接拷贝 一、结构&环境介绍 <数据结构> 如下 BLL 业务逻辑层 DAL 数据交换层 FULL 全局变量 Model 实体类 UI 层为 ...
分类:
Web程序 时间:
2019-06-30 20:34:21
阅读次数:
159
关于 三层架构(3-tier application) 通常意义上的三层架构就是将整个业务应用划分为:表现层(UI)、业务逻辑层(BLL)、数据访问层(DAL)。区分层次的目的即为了“高内聚,低耦合”的思想。 1、表现层(UI,也称用户接口层):通俗讲就是展现给用户的界面,即用户在使用一个系统的时候 ...
分类:
Web程序 时间:
2019-06-28 00:57:14
阅读次数:
166
在微服务如火如荼的情况下,越来越多的项目开始尝试改造成微服务架构,微服务即带来了项目开发的方便性,又提高了运维难度以及网络不可靠的概率. 在说微服务的优缺点时,有对比才会更加明显,首先说一下单体式结构 单体式架构 在单体式架构中,系统通常采用分层架构模式(MVC),持久化层、表示层,业务逻辑层。架构 ...
分类:
编程语言 时间:
2019-06-23 14:20:56
阅读次数:
143
Spring部分: 1、声明bean的注解: @Component:组件,没有明确的角色 @Service:在业务逻辑层使用(service层) @Repository:在数据访问层使用(dao层) @Controller:在展现层使用,控制器的声明(Controller) 2、注入bean的注解: ...
分类:
编程语言 时间:
2019-06-08 14:44:46
阅读次数:
138
ssm框架各个技术的职责 spring :spring是一个IOC DI AOP的 容器类框架 spring mvc:spring mvc 是一个mvc框架 mybatis:是一个orm的持久层框架 一般web项目的架构: jsp界面 》 控制层(Controller)== 》业务逻辑层(Servi ...
分类:
编程语言 时间:
2019-06-03 22:19:24
阅读次数:
154
一、事务的ACID特性 :原子性,一致性,隔离性,持久性 二、事务的分内 事物分为两种,一种是编程式事务,就是之前利用JDBC写的commit和rowback的方式提交或者回滚事物,这种控制事物的方式比较麻烦,一般在做大型项目的时候不建议使用这种方式。 另一种是声明式事务,就像字面上的意思一样,在一 ...
分类:
编程语言 时间:
2019-05-25 00:08:57
阅读次数:
132
ORM概念 对象关系映射(Object Relational Mapping,简称ORM)模式是一种为了解决面向对象与关系数据库存在的互不匹配的现象的技术。 简单的说,ORM是通过使用描述对象和数据库之间映射的元数据,将程序中的对象自动持久化到关系数据库中。 ORM在业务逻辑层和数据库层之间充当了桥 ...
分类:
其他好文 时间:
2019-05-24 19:09:40
阅读次数:
144